Former Senator Fred Thompson to Keynote Conservative Christian Dinner on Friday November 16, 2007 in Hollywood, Florida
Contact: Michelle McKinnie, Florida Family Policy Council, 407-251-5130, Media@FLfamily.org
HOLLYWOOD, Florida, Nov. 14 /Christian Newswire/ -- The Florida Family Policy Council (FFPC) www.FLfamily.org will host a Gala Dinner at the Westin Diplomat Hotel in Hollywood, Florida beginning at 6:30pm on Friday evening, November 16, 2007. The event is being designed to introduce South Florida to the mission of the FFPC and will feature former Senator and Law and Order Actor Fred Thompson as the keynote speaker. Mr. Thompson will be accompanied by his wife Jeri Thompson.
